Rivaroxaban

Brand: Xarelto

PBAC's latest decision on Rivaroxaban: Noted (2024). Considered for New pack sizes (2.5 mg 98-pack and 10 mg 14-pack) for existing indications: chronic stable atherosclerotic disease (chronic coronary artery disease and/or peripheral artery disease) for the 2.5 mg strength, and prevention of venous thromboembolism in total hip or knee replacement for the 10 mg strength.

ICER note
Cost-minimisation analysis only; no ICER calculated. Submission based on cost-per-tablet comparison of new pack sizes to existing pack sizes.
ICER (historical)
$15k/QALY–$45k/QALY across 5 submissions (2009–2020) — the latest submission carried no numeric base case. No single PSD states this combined range; see source PSDs.
